CNX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2022 in Review

305 of the 5,805 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in CNX Resources (CNX) for Q3 2022, worth a combined $2.67B — down 10% from $2.98B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 34 funds opened new CNX positions and 32 closed out — a net gain of 2 holders — while 74 added to existing stakes and 149 trimmed.

The largest buyer was KGH Ltd, opening a new position worth an estimated $32.2M. The largest seller was D.E. Shaw & Co, cutting an estimated $54.4M.
